Year 1 Read Write Inc Online Reading Book

Every child in Year 1 is currently accessing a daily Read Write Inc phonics lesson which includes reading a book matched to their phonic ability. We read the same book numerous times to develop your child’s speed and fluency when reading. Reading the same book allows them the opportunity to read familiar words which encourages them to read words without the need for Fred Talk (saying each sound first).

The book that your child is reading in school has also been set for them on our Oxford Owl online e-book library. The login details will be the same as those used last year, however, if you need a reminder of the details please let me know.

Our Learning This Week

It has been a busy week in Yellow class with lots of brilliant learning taking place.

In English, we have been reading The Suitcase by Chris Naylor-Ballesteros, Rabbityness by Jo Empson and The Visitor by Anje Damm. The stories are all on the theme of feelings and the children have enjoyed comparing them. In our writing, we have been busy writing invitations and have thought of questions to ask some of the characters that we have met.

In Maths, we have been learning about Place Value. Year 1 have been investigating numbers to twenty, matching the numerals with the number words and also representing numbers in different ways using counters. Year 2 have been looking at numbers to 100, representing the numbers using Base Ten equipment (Tens and Ones) and learning to use number words as well as numerals.
